## NMN Explained
Nicotinamide Mononucleotide, or NMN, is a vitamin B3 derivative present in trace amounts in food. It’s a direct precursor to NAD+ (Nicotinamide Adenine Dinucleotide), an essential molecule that powers metabolic processes.
Over time, NAD+ levels decrease, leading to cellular dysfunction, poor mitochondrial health, and brain fog. NMN helps by raising NAD+ in the body, supporting healthy aging.

## Understanding NAD+
NAD+ stands for Nicotinamide Adenine Dinucleotide. It’s found in all living cells and is responsible for:
– Energy production via mitochondria
– Activating sirtuins (longevity proteins)
– Repairing damaged DNA
Without enough NAD+, cells lose function. That’s the reason NAD+ levels matter for healthy aging.

## The NAD+ Aging Link
The issue is that NAD+ levels decrease as you hit your 30s, 40s, and beyond. Some studies show:
– A steep decline of NAD+ by middle age
– NAD+ may approach depletion in elderly individuals
– This is associated with fatigue, cognitive decline, and cellular stress
Why does this happen?
Several factors:
– Increased oxidative stress as we age
– CD38 enzyme activity increases, destroying more NAD+
– Less NMN production by the body
This is where NMN supplementation comes into play.

## Choosing the Right Precursor
Some compare NMN to another precursor: NR. Both are NAD+ boosters, but:
– NMN is a more direct precursor
– NR requires more processing
– NMN can enter cells directly
That said, there’s still debate, and human trials are ongoing.
